CO2 removal from natural gas can be effectively implemented by using technologies like carbon capture and storage (CCS) or carbon capture and utilization (CCU). These methods capture CO2 emissions from natural gas processing and either store it underground or convert it into useful products. This helps reduce greenhouse gas emissions and mitigate climate change.
On average, it takes about 1.8 tonnes of CO2 emissions to produce one tonne of steel. This includes both direct emissions from the production process (such as combustion of fuels) and indirect emissions from electricity generation. Strategies like using cleaner energy sources and improving efficiency can help reduce these emissions.

The production of one sheet of A4 paper generates about 10 grams of CO2 emissions. This includes the energy used to process the paper, as well as the emissions from the transportation of raw materials. Recycling paper can help reduce these emissions significantly.
